The correct answer is C. American writers.

Explanation

F. Scott Fitzgerald was an American writer who was born in 1896 and died in 1940, he wrote 5 novels among those are This Side of Paradise (1920), The Great Gatsby (1925), Tender Is the Night (1934) and The Last Tycoon (1941).  

Ernest Hemingway was an American writer who was born in 1899 and died in 1961, he wrote 10 novels among those are The Torrents of Spring (1926), The Sun Also Rise (1926), A Farewell to Arms (1929) and To have and Have Not (1937).

William Faulkner was an American writer who was born in 1897 and died in 1962, he wrote 19 novels among those are Soldiers' Pay (1926), Mosquitoes (1927), Sartoris (1929), The Sound and the Fury (1929) and As I Lay Dying (1930).

Gertrude Stein was an American writer who was born in 1874 and died in 1946, she wrote around 26 documents among those are A Circular Play (1920), Useful Knowledge (1929), The Making of Americans: Being a History of a Family's Progress (1925) and How to Write (1931).

So, the correct answer is C. American writers.
